Photinia davidiana var. undulata prostrata (Photinia)
Botanical Information
Family | Rosaceae |
Genus | Photinia |
Species | davidiana |
Variety | undulata prostrata |
Category | Woody |
Type | Shrub (evergreen) |
Origin | Western China. |

Height | 3 - 5 m |
Spread | 4 - 6 m |
Flowering Period | May, June |
Description and Growing Information
Notable Specimens | National Trust Trelissick Garden, Feock, near Truro, Cornwall, United Kingdom. |
Leaf Description | Leaves elliptic-oblong, 3 - 8 cm long, usually with a wavy margin. |
Flower Description | Flower clusters 5 - 7 cm across. |
Fruit Description | 6 mm wide, orange to coral-red fruit. |
